The historic market town of Brampton (7 miles) has some excellent paw-friendly eateries, including cosy pubs and friendly cafes. Just outside the town is the fascinating Gelt Woods, where you and the pups can marvel at the Roman quarry used to build Hadrian’s Wall and wander through the impressive, sandstone gorge and ancient woodlands. Alternatively, for a waterside stroll, journey to the beautiful Talkin Tarn Country Park (9 miles), known for its breathtaking glacial lakes and stunning views.
